Cost

Car key programming is a service offered by auto locksmiths. This involves replacing the microchip on your key with a blank one, as well as reprogramming car key your vehicle. This procedure could cost quite a bit, depending on the type of key as well as the time it takes to complete the work. It is possible to pay between $100 and $1000 for this service, regardless of whether you're replacing a regular car key programing or a remote key fob.

Many of the newer vehicles available have keys that have transponders integrated into. These communicate with the computer system of your vehicle, and can lock or unlock doors by pressing the button. The cost of replacing these keys in the event that they get stolen or lost is substantial, and they require programming. There are, however, some ways to cut down on the cost of programming car keys (original site).

The easiest way to cut down on the cost of programming car keys is to buy an extra. This can be done at any of the hardware or automotive shops. Most of the major chains have a huge variety of spare keys and they can be programmed for less than the cost of a dealership. It is recommended to check the owner's manual to make sure the key you're getting is the right one for your vehicle.

You can always speak to a sales associate if you are unsure which key is right for your vehicle. The majority of associates know a good amount about the cars they sell, and can help you locate the proper replacement key for your vehicle. They can assist you in programming your key, if required.

Time

Car key programming is a procedure that occurs when the blank car key or remote fob is programmed to work with the vehicle it was intended for. This procedure can be carried out by a professional locksmith or using a specific tool. It can take a while to complete the procedure. The length of time a professional needs to program your car key will be contingent on the make and model of your vehicle, and will also depend on the type of programming that is required. Car fobs and transponder keys, for example, require a more complex programming procedure.

Safety

If your car is equipped with a key fob it will likely have a transponder chip that needs to be programmed. This is a safety measure that prevents your car from starting if you do not have the correct key. The majority of hardware stores won't be equipped to program modern keys because they do not have the necessary equipment. Some locksmiths and dealers online offer this service. However, they typically require proof of ownership before making the program.

The process of programming the new car key can take up to 30 minutes, which includes the time needed for the key how much to programme a car key be cut. The cost of having a new key programmed car keys can vary dependent on the model and make of your vehicle. In general, the best choice is to visit a car dealer. This will give you the best chance of getting the right key with your car.

The use of a key fob isn't just practical, but it is also safer than using the traditional mechanical car key. The latest key fobs come with chips, as opposed to the blade keys that simply fit into the ignition. They also send a signal when the key is within the range of the fob. This signal is read and verified by a sensor inside the car. If the number matches, then the car will begin to drive.
